Results for Bisphenol A

Increased susceptibility to adult-induced precancerous lesions and hormonal carcinogenesis

Subjects: SD rats

Chemical: Bisphenol A

Low doses tested: 10 μg/kg bw/d

Route of administration: injected subcutaneously

Exposure duration: post-natal day 1 – post-natal day 5 (comparable to human prenatal development from approximately day 1 of week 20 to day 1 of week 26)

Age of measurement: 10, 90 and 200 days of age

Reference [PubMed Link]
Ho SM, Tang WY, De Frausto JB, Prins GS. 2006. Developmental exposure to estradiol and bisphenol A increases susceptibility to prostate carcinogenesis and epigenetically regulates phosphodiesterase type 4 variant 4. Cancer Res 66(11):5624-5632.

Results for Bisphenol A

Down regulation of testicular ERα and ERβ transcript with hypermethylation of CpG sites in the promotor regions of ERα and ERβ. Dnmt3a and Dnmt3b mRNA transcript and protein levels were upregulated in adults.

Subjects: Holtzman rats

Chemical: Bisphenol A

Low doses tested: 2.4 μg/rat

Route of administration: dissolved in sesame oil and delivered subcutaneously

Exposure duration: post-natal day 1 – post-natal day 5 (comparable to human prenatal development from approximately day 1 of week 20 to day 1 of week 26)

Age of measurement: post-natal day 125

Reference [PubMed Link]
Doshi T, Mehta SS, Dighe V, Balasinor N, Vanage G. 2011. Hypermethylation of estrogen receptor promoter region in adult testis of rats exposed neonatally to bisphenol A. Toxicology 289(2-3):74-82.

Results for Bisphenol A

Increased demethylation of Nsbp1 on post-natal days 10, 90 and 200 with increased methylation of Hpcal1 on post-natal days 10 and 90. On day 10 DNMT1, DNMT3, MBD2, and DNMT3A expression was increased while MBD1 expression was decreased. DNMT3B, MBD2 and MBD3 expression was increased on day 90. By day 200 only DNMT3B expression remained elevated.

Subjects: Sprague Dawley rats

Chemical: Bisphenol A

Low doses tested: 10.0 μg/kg bw/d

Route of administration: dissolved in tocopherol-stripped corn oil and delivered subcutanously

Exposure duration: post-natal day 1 – post-natal day 5 (comparable to human prenatal development from approximately day 1 of week 20 to day 1 of week 26)

Age of measurement: post-natal days 10, 90 and 200

Reference [PubMed Link]
Tang WY, Morey LM, Cheung YY, Birch L, Prins GS, Ho SM. 2012. Neonatal exposure to estradiol/bisphenol A alters promoter methylation and expression of Nsbp1 and Hpcal1 genes and transcriptional programs of Dnmt3a/b and Mbd2/4 in the rat prostate gland throughout life. Endocrinology 153(1):42-55.
